AI绘画stablediffusionPrompt从基础到提高,一起来施放魔咒

通常我们喜欢把写Prompt的过程,称之为“施放魔咒”,而对于它的整个生成过程,我们又称之为“炼丹”。今天,在这里,我主要带大家先从浅及深,从最基础的语法格式,到提示词的一般组成,以及利用一些扩展或者脚本,帮助我们去更好的完成提示词的生成,做一个相对简单又不算特别深入的探讨。

prompt(或咒语),由多个以英文逗号进行分割的标签组成,标签越前,权重越大,反之越小。每一个标签,可以使用以下几种格式:

自然语法,也就是和我们日常聊天一样的方式,通常为一段句子。如我想画一个伤心的女孩坐在教室里,stablediffusion目前仅支持少量中文、日文,通常我们以英文方式表达,翻译为英文为"asadgirlsitsinaclassroom",我们用它去进行生成一下,看看效果:自然语法

asadgirlsitsinaclassroom

Tag语法通常是把你想表达的东西关键词或者短语方式去表达,它也是我们平常用得最多的一种方式。针对上一个例子,换成Tag语法,我们的Prompt可以写成"agirl,sad,inclassrom",生成一下,我们同样来看看效果:Tag语法

agirl,sad,inclassrom

emoji也就是表情符号的意思,通过表情符号,我们可以为人物生成对应的表情,继续以上一个例子为例,我们用emoji来表示的话,Prompt将改写为"1girl,,inclassroom",效果如下:emoji

1girl,,inclassroom

颜文字是随着互联网的兴起,一种用字符表达人物表情的表达方式,仍然以上一个例子为例,我们用颜文字来表示的话,Prompt将改写为"1girl,:-<,inclassroom",效果如下:颜文字

1girl,:-<;,inclassroom

支持的颜文字,详细可以参见here(zh.m.wikipedia.org)。

上面提过,标签越靠前,权重越重。在实际应用中,除了默认权重以外,我们还可以通过权重语法来对标签进行加减或者手动设置权重。它主要有以下几种格式:

通过()、[]、{}等方式设置权重手动设置权重:格式:(提示词:权重值),示例:(sad:1.1),表示对伤心程度设置权重为1.1{提示词]等价于(提示词:1.05)[提示词]等价于(提示词:0.952](提示词)等价于(提示词:1.1)),{{{{提示词}}}}等价于(提示词:1.05x1.05x1.05x1.05)。0.952x0.952x1.1),[[[提示词]]]等价于(提示词:0.952x通过()、[]、{}进行嵌套,实现权重加权。除了可以使用上面的方式进行加权或者指定权重,我们还可以对上面的权重表示符号进行嵌套加权,每多一重嵌套,相当于在原来的权重基础上,再进行了一次迭代。比如((提示词))等价于(提示词:1.1

一般情况下,我们建议采用(提示词:权重)这种方式,可读、控制性高。

OR语法,通常用"|"表示。这里我们还是以上面的女孩为例,给它添加上具有red、yellow、green多彩颜色头发,Prompt词:"1girl,(redhair:1.1)|(yellowhair:1.2)|(greenhair:1.4),inclassroom",直接上图看效果:

1girl,(redhair:1.1)|(yellowhair:1.2)|(greenhair:1.4),inclassroom

AND语法,在多个单词或者短语之间添加"and"来实现。还以刚才的例子为例,改为and语法,Prompt为"1girl,1girl,(redhair:1.1)and(yellowhair:1.2)and(greenhair:1.4),inclassroom,inclassroom",效果如下:

1girl,(redhair:1.1)and(yellowhair:1.2)and(greenhair:1.4),inclassroom

"+"联接语法,通过在多个单词或者短语间添加"+"实现,把上个例子我们改成"+"语法来看看效果,Prompt:"1girl,(redhair:1.1)+(yellowhair:1.2)+(greenhair:1.4),inclassroom",效果见下图:

1girl,(redhair:1.1)+(yellowhair:1.2)+(greenhair:1.4),inclassroom

"_"联接语法,通过在多个单词或者短语间添加"_"实现,把上个例子我们改成"+"语法来看看效果,Prompt:"1girl,(redhair:1.1)_(yellowhair:1.2)_(greenhair:1.4),inclassroom",效果见下图:

1girl,(redhair:1.1)_(yellowhair:1.2)_(greenhair:1.4),inclassroom

","联接语法,其实只是为了和上面的做比较,不属于特殊语法。Prompt:"1girl,(redhair:1.1),(yellowhair:1.2),(greenhair:1.4),inclassroom",效果见下图:

1girl,(redhair:1.1),(yellowhair:1.2),(greenhair:1.4),inclassroom

直接拼接语法,不使用任何符号,在标签之间进行连接。Prompt:"1girl,(redhair:1.1)(yellowhair:1.2)(greenhair:1.4),inclassroom",效果见下图:

1girl,(redhair:1.1)(yellowhair:1.2)(greenhair:1.4),inclassroom

[提示词:数值]表示从多少步或者多少百分比开始渲染前面的提示词,我还以上面的女孩为例,我们从第10步开始画红头发,Prompt:"1girl,[redhair:10],(yellowhair:1.2),(greenhair:1.4),inclassroom",效果如下:交替渲染语法,格式为[提示词:数值]、[提示词::数值]、[提示词1:提示词2:数值]等,其中的数值大于1,表示从多少步开始,小于1,表示在多少百分比开始。

1girl,[redhair:10],(yellowhair:1.2),(greenhair:1.4),inclassroom

[提示词::数值]表示在多少步或者多少百分比结束再画前面的提示词,把上面的例子,我们改一下,在第10步结束开始画红头发,Prompt:"1girl,[redhair::10],(yellowhair:1.2),(greenhair:1.4),inclassroom",效果如下:

1girl,[redhair::10],(yellowhair:1.2),(greenhair:1.4),inclassroom

[提示词1:提示词2:数值]表示在前面多少步或者多少百分比画提示词1,后面的画提示词2。把上面的例子,我们改成前面10步画红头发,后面画黄头发。Prompt:"1girl,[redhair:yellowhair:10],(greenhair:1.4),inclassroom",效果如下:

1girl,[redhair:yellowhair:10],(greenhair:1.4),inclassroom

我们还可以对交替渲染语法做嵌套,比如[[提示词::20]:10],表示从第10步开始到20步结束画提示词。仍然以上面的例子为例,我们改为从10步开始,到20步结束画红头发。Prompt:"1girl,[[redhair::20]:10],(yellowhair:1.2),(greenhair:1.4),inclassroom",效果如下:

1girl,[[redhair::20]:10],(yellowhair:1.2),(greenhair:1.4),inclassroom

[提示词1|提示词2]表示交替渲染。仍然以上面的例子为例,我们让红发和黄发交替渲染,Prompt:"1girl,[(redhair:1.1)|(yellowhair:1.2)],(greenhair:1.4),inclassroom",效果如下:

1girl,[(redhair:1.1)|(yellowhair:1.2)],(greenhair:1.4),inclassroom

总结:

少使用emoji表情和颜文字,有些model支持较差使用model对应的triggerword,否则有可能效果不尽人意尽量使用英文,其他语言支持能力有限以Tag语法,配合少量自然语法

通过上面的讲解,我们已经对Prompt的写法有了些基础了解,但不知道各位朋友有没有发现,上面生成的图像过于简单,没有画质感,画的结构组成层次不清晰,没有光影效果。

在这节,我主要给大家讲述,如何去画好一幅画。这里以人物画做例进行介绍,一幅好的人物画,除了要有人物以及场景的简单介绍之外,还需要有以下几部分:

其他细节,诸如主体视角、某某艺术家、分辨率及色调等光线,特别重要,可以让你的画更有艺术感场景,主体所处的环境描述主体细节,画人的话,包括人物的发饰、上下身衣物、动作造型等主体,你如果画人,通常可能会有1girl、1boy等画风,Portraits、Landscape、Anime、Photography等画质,如bestquality、UHD、highres、ultra-detailed,masterpiece等

Stablediffusionwebui本身提供了丰富的扩展能力,帮助我们完成文生图或者图生图。以下功能都是利用它的脚本扩展能力。

通过修改上面的案例,我们可以看看在加与不加画质词,对整体画的影响,Prompt:"1girl,elgantdress,highsteel,inclassroom|bestquality|highres",它将生成4张画,分别表示全部画质词不加,以及加其中任意一个和全部都加的情况下,详细效果见下:

1girl,elgantdress,highsteel,inclassroom|bestquality|highres

这里面我将继续使用脚本扩展能力,来对前面的女孩用例,对它进行换装,Prompt:"bestquality,highres,UHD,1girl,elgantdress,highsteel,inclassroom",选中"X/Y/Zplot"脚本项,X轴我们用CFGScale,值为"7,10",Y轴选prompts/r,值填入"elgantdress,businesssuit,hanfu",一共将生成6幅画,效果详细见下:

bestquality,highres,UHD,1girl,elgantdress,highsteel,inclassroom

通过这项扩展,我们可以验证tag交换后,对整体图像生成的影响,也可以用于验证是否tag越靠着,权重是否越大。仍然以上面的为例,我们这次对主体(1girl)、场景(inclassroom)以及画质(bestquality)进行交换,看看相应图像会有什么变化。Prompt:"bestquality,1girl,inclassroom",选中"X/Y/Zplot"脚本项,X轴我们用CFGScale,值为"7,10",Y轴选promptorder,值填入"1girl,bestquality,inclassroom"详细效果见下:

bestquality,1girl,inclassroom

词图PromptTool-www.prompttool.com/NovelAI魔咒百科词典(aitag.top)魔咒百科宝典-咒语生成器-tag.redsex.cc

THE END
1.ai怎么画动漫头发与人物教程如何用ai画卡通人物的头发怎么画动漫头发与人物教程——轻松掌握绘制技巧 随着人工智能技术的不断发展绘画功能逐渐成为绘画圈的新宠。本文将为您详细介绍怎样去利用技术绘制动漫头发和人物,让您轻松掌握绘制技巧,创作出属于本身的动漫作品。 一、绘制动漫头发的技巧 1. 选择合适的绘画软件 https://www.yanggu.tv/webgov/aitong/353550.html
2.求各位大神!AI这个效果是怎样做出来的!跟头发丝一样!求各位大神!AI这个效果是怎样做出来的!跟头发丝一样!举报 翻译机 百度 百度AI翻译机 7人讨论2301次围观 关注问题 写回答 讨论回答 (7) qq527249973 林云9527正解,先画一个椭圆,填充黑色,在复制一个,向中心缩小一点,然后减去上层的椭圆,就可以了,断掉的部分可以用白色软画笔涂一图。 有用(0) 回复https://wap.zol.com.cn/ask/x_27054720.html
3.AI画的头发都没我乱社区大别野AI画的头发都没我乱0 1 0文章发表:2023-12-30 最后编辑:2023-12-31 来自合集: 手工/绘画/摄影作品绘画 OC 每日一水 举报 上一篇 手工/绘画/摄影作品 (43/142篇) 来自合集 下一篇 1 0 看帖是喜欢,评论才是真爱: 0 / 1000 评论 全部评论 只看楼主 排序:最早 暂时还没有评论哦https://www.miyoushe.com/dby/article/47277899
4.AI怎么画矢量头发?长头发AdobeIllustrator矢量图绘制教程在矢量肖像中,任何肖像的发际线通常都被忽略并且经常丢失.这主要是因为它很耗时且难以完善.但是,通过创建散布画笔,可以创建逼真的发际线效果.因此,您只需为整个发际线创建一个笔划,而不是为每根头发画一个笔划! 第1步:您仍应具有锥形形状.因此,现在,复制并粘贴它并隐藏原始文件. https://www.yutu.cn/news_19187.html
5.(平面设计AI超级实用技巧)教大家画头发这个图的头发怎么画呢?难道一笔一笔去勾线吗?肯定不用那么繁琐,今天教大家画头发的一般方法,主要掌握AI画笔的运用。工具/原料 AS CS6及以上 方法/步骤 1 画曲线之前,先定义好画笔,这里主要是定义画笔的宽度变量,也就是如图的这个部分 2 画一条直线,注意是描边线 3 shift+W 拉出直线的中部和末端宽度,https://jingyan.baidu.com/article/3052f5a1d3d41a97f21f8665.html
6.AI教程!教你绘制扁平化风格的卡通人物肖像(四人组合篇)通过移动口型锚点的手柄,你可以创建不同类型的口型,你也可以向下面一样画一个细长的椭圆,展示一个唱歌或者惊奇的嘴。 四、创建不同的头发类型 第一步 在你之前创建的头部中的基础上做,因为直接在头部上绘制头发时比较容易的。 我们将会使用变形工具(shift-R)来造型一下我们的头发。但是首先我们先要在头部的后面https://www.uisdc.com/flat-design-4-cartoon-character
7.AI绘画上线了!让亿图脑图MindMaster艺术点2、根据自己的喜好选择五官、头发、表情、动作&姿势、视觉&镜头等 咒语生成器 3、点击【随机生成】,然后点击【前往生成】 4、图片生成完毕 玩法三:思维导图中置入AI绘画 用户可以根据需要,在绘制思维导图的时候,点击【AI绘画】,然后输入描述词生成自己想要的图片,点击【插入】按钮,图片就可以置入思维导图中,让思维https://tech.china.com/article/20230614/062023_1329983.html
8.AI创作图黑色头发头带耳机穿着红色短群的美少女最佳画质大师作品昵图网所有作品均是用户自行上传分享并拥有版权或使用权,仅供网友学习交流,未经上传用户书面授权,请勿作他用。若您的权利被侵害,请联系copyright@nipic.com。 相关搜索 黑色头发 头带耳机 穿着 红色 短 群 美少女 最佳画质 大师作品 详细刻画头部 详细刻画身体 电影运镜 离观众很近 侧面 二次元 相关https://www.nipic.com/show/49261216.html
9.AI制作人物头像头发:绘制与教程详解完成参数设置后,点击生成按,将自动按照客户提供的头像和设置生成头发效果。客户可按照生成的效果实微调,直到满意为止。 ### 制作人物头像头发怎么画 虽然头像制作工具能够自动生成头发效果,但熟悉头发的绘制原理和技巧仍然非常要紧。 步骤一:熟悉头发的生长规律 http://www.guanxian.org/consult/aizhishi/86066.html
10.MidJourney种子激发极致创作,绘制震撼连贯画作案例-03:穿着汉服的小姐姐(Ai绘画作品) 黑头发汉服小姐姐金黄头发汉服小姐姐 旗袍黑色头发小姐姐连衣裙黑头发小姐姐 13.2 任务目标 ① 实战理解Midjourney种子的概念和重要性。 ② 在实际操作中学会如何在MidJourney中使用种子值。 ③ 通过实践掌握如何在MidJourney V4.0中保持图像的一致性。 https://download.csdn.net/blog/column/12320281/132125705
11.ai怎么画动漫,ai画动漫人物首先我们打开软件ai画出女孩的飞扬长发。我们使用钢笔工具勾勒出头发的细节和整体轮廓,尤其是我们身后右侧的飞行发梢。女生的表情也是一步展现出来的。眼睛、鼻子和嘴巴构成了表情的重要核心。然后用紫色和灰黑色填充女孩的眼睛,用红色和白色填充嘴巴,重点应用正片叠放的手法,表现嘴巴的明暗肤色变化。此时,女孩的服装,女孩http://chengdu.cdxwcx.cn/article/idpjcs.html
12.AI绘画粉红狐耳头发女孩导读:引言:AI绘画粉红狐耳头发女孩是指由人工智能技术生成的具有狐耳头发和粉红色特征的女性形象。这一形象在当代绘画领域中引起了广泛关注和讨论。本文将从定义、分类、举例和比较等方面 本文目录一览 1、AI绘画粉红头发女王 2、AI绘画红头发小女孩 引言: http://chatgpt.kuyin.cn/article/3634891.html
13.824绘画和缩放极细的头发Lynda爱给网提供海量的Photoshop资源素材免费下载, 本次作品为mp4 格式的8-24绘画和缩放极细的头发, 本站编号31875595, 该Photoshop素材大小为10m, 时长为08分 07秒, 支持标清播放, 不同倍速播放 作者为ellarosataylor, 更多精彩Photoshop素材,尽在爱给网。 教程简介: 本教程是PhotoshopCS5是非常受欢迎的一对一教程https://www.aigei.com/item/8_24_hui_hua_he.html
14.AI教程/绘制矢量头发将单根头发重叠在脸部或肩部上也很棒,因为这样可以增加轻松的细节。 第6步使用发光刷,在头发质量中绘制长短笔划,设置为“ 混合模式正常”,“不透明度”为10%,白色笔划。 重叠笔触,在头发上产生更强烈的光泽。AI从入门到精通(视频教程) 第7步最后,用锥形刷子加入白色笔画,进一步增添逼真的光泽。将这些设置为不https://www.360doc.cn/article/43823769_924108153.html
15.推荐一个AI绘画软件免费网站,在线生成一键下载!AI绘画效果图来源:Pixso AI 提示词:女孩,极其精致美丽,刘海,蓝眼睛,模糊,模糊的背景,蝴蝶结,棕色头发,闭着嘴,从侧面看,眼睛之间的头发,发弓,灯笼,光粒子,长袖,看着观众,中发,夜晚,红蝴蝶结,独奏,星星,上身,微笑,红唇,免费使用Pixso AI。 AI绘画效果图来源:Pixso AI https://pixso.cn/designskills/ai-painting-software-is-free/
16.字节实习生开发的AI,实现4K60帧视频实时抠图,连头发丝都根根分明头发丝更是明显糊了。 难怪看得网友直言: 不敢想象你们把这只AI塞进手机里的样子。 目前,这篇论文已经入选WACV 2022。 你也可以上手一试 目前,RVM已经在GitHub上开源,并给出了两种试玩途径: 于是我们也赶紧上手试了试。 先来看看效果: 首先来点难度低的。 https://www.thepaper.cn/newsDetail_forward_14273673
17.3dsMax课时:AI角色头发制作视频教程翼狐网致力于推动CG艺术发展,为用户提供海量的CG视频教程,本节内容主要介绍AI辅助制作高精度次世代角色《敦煌天女》全流程之课时4:AI角色头发制作.https://www.yiihuu.com/v_313822.html
18.AI怎么画偏旁撇6、完成以上设置后,就能在AI软件中画箭头了。 Wengxiu邀请你来回答 赞 回复 (2) SAI怎么画头发? 共2条回答 > 用手画圆不会圆i: 【用SAI画头发的小技巧】上周锻炼学生练习细的绘画时,安排临摹了之前创作的两个头像,可很多学生临摹时还是很难深入其里,画到百分之六七十就深入不下去了,即使再往下画https://www.3d66.com/answers_relation/relation_3771614_6.html
19.ai怎么弄画人物头发?ai手绘头发的教程Illustrator教程平面设计ai中想要画人物插画,就需要给人物画头发,该怎么画头发呢?下面我们就来看看ai手绘头发的教程,很简单,请看下文详细介绍,需要的朋友可以参考下 ChatGPT & MidJourney 绘图免魔法无限使用 【点击领取】 ai怎么手绘头发?今天我们就来看看使用ai绘制逼真的头发的教程,请下文详细介绍。https://www.jb51.net/Illustrator/575642.html
20.商汤秒画SenseMirage–AI作画,有手就行!还是免费的!会打字就会用的AI绘画神器,完美支持中文提示词,支持摄影、可爱、精致、赛博朋克、电影等超多风格,人人都可以是插画师!快速创作二次元、写实向等多种风格小姐姐!https://miaohua.sensetime.com/